WHAT IS CHAPTER 7 BANKRUPTCY?
• • •
Chapter 7 bankruptcy
is a legal procedure that discharges a debtor from personal liability for certain types of debts, including credit cards, medical bills, personal loans, foreclosures, repossessions, overdrafts, check cashing loans, etc. Upon filing for Chapter 7 bankruptcy, you will be protected from harassing calls from creditors. This means creditors can no longer attempt to collect a debt owed prior to filing for bankruptcy. However, if any property secures the debt, such as a car, house, boat, etc., the monthly payment must continue to be paid on time in order to avoid repossession or foreclosure.
